La Madruga. The chronology of a rite

In the south of Spain, in Andalusia, lies the town of Jerez de la Frontera. Following the Catholic tradition of the country, its inhabitants prepare to celebrate the most important event of the year: Holy Week.

Through a serene and respectful portrayal, director Alejandro Cano documents the daily routine of the days leading up to the celebration and its development. Food, symbols, costumes and songs, this film is a container of ingredients of a transcendental rite.
